Can you leave Sri Lanka and apply for a new tourist visa online after using up all extensions?
Yes, after exhausting extensions you can leave Sri Lanka and apply for a fresh tourist e-visa online before re-entering. Applying for a tourist extension does not appear to block a later residency visa application.

Do immigration officers in Sri Lanka check for a return ticket on arrival, and can you be denied entry?
A return ticket may be requested at Sri Lanka immigration, but travelers are often let through without one, especially with a clean travel history. However, entry can be denied — travelers with suspicious travel patterns have been turned away at Colombo airport.

What happens if you overstay your visa in Sri Lanka by a few days — is there a fine?
Overstaying up to 7 days incurs no penalty fine — you pay $60 as a standard extension fee. Submitting an online application before departure avoids any fine. Border officers often overlook 1-2 day overstays.

When should you extend a Sri Lanka tourist visa, and how long is the initial stay after entry?
The initial tourist stay in Sri Lanka is typically 30 days from the date of entry, and the first extension should be filed before the expiry date. In practice, travelers usually apply a few days before it ends to avoid overstay fines and last-minute issues.
